BRADLEY COUNTY, Tenn. — Firefighters in Bradley County are in line to get an $8,000 raise this year if commissioners approve the fire board’s proposal.

Keeping firefighters has been a bit of a challenge for Bradley County. “We probably lost 12 firefighters in the last eight months,” said Fire Chief Troy Maney of Bradley County Fire-Rescue.

Maney said something was missing in their paychecks. The fire chief said starting pay for firefighters is $24,500. “The reason when we did an exit interview with them was all because they needed more money somewhere else,” said Maney. That is a problem Commissioner Howard Thompson said should be fixed.
